Artifacts Conservation students, Mikaela Marchuk and Gyllian Porteous, under the supervision of Amandina Anastassiades, Professor of Artifact Conservation, are assisting with the creation of a virtual museum of Mediterranean antiquities. This project is led by Dr. George Bevan and students Kristen Jones and Marissa Monette in the Department of Classical Studies.
